1. What is Aruba Certification?

Aruba Certification is a series of professional certifications offered by Aruba Networks to validate an individual’s skills in deploying, managing, and troubleshooting Aruba’s networking products and solutions. These certifications are designed for professionals who work with wireless networks, security, network management, and other key components of enterprise-level IT infrastructure. By earning an Aruba Certification, professionals can prove their expertise in managing and optimizing Aruba’s advanced networking technologies, making them highly valuable in the competitive job market.

3. Types of Aruba Certifications

Aruba offers various certifications aimed at different experience levels and career tracks. Each certification validates specific expertise in different areas of networking. The main Aruba certification paths include:
  • Aruba Certified Mobility Associate (ACMA): The ACMA certification is an entry-level certification designed for networking professionals who want to build their foundation in Aruba’s wireless solutions. It focuses on key networking concepts, including the basics of Aruba’s wireless technologies, network design, and troubleshooting. This certification is ideal for individuals starting their careers in wireless networking.
  • Aruba Certified Mobility Professional (ACMP): The ACMP certification is a mid-level certification for professionals who want to deepen their knowledge of Aruba’s wireless solutions. It focuses on advanced network design, configuration, and management for Aruba’s wireless networks. This certification is perfect for network administrators and engineers who need to deploy and troubleshoot Aruba’s enterprise-grade wireless infrastructure.
  • Aruba Certified Design Expert (ACDX): The ACDX certification is an expert-level certification for professionals specializing in Aruba’s network design solutions. It focuses on creating and implementing complex wireless and network designs for large-scale environments. This certification is suited for senior-level network architects and professionals who want to demonstrate their ability to design scalable, high-performance networks.
  • Aruba Certified ClearPass Professional (ACCP): The ACCP certification focuses on Aruba’s ClearPass solution, a comprehensive network access control platform that ensures security across network devices. This certification is ideal for professionals who are responsible for managing network security policies, including authentication and authorization, in enterprise networks.
  • Aruba Certified Switching Professional (ACSP): The ACSP certification is designed for professionals who work with Aruba’s switching technologies, focusing on network design, configuration, and management for wired and wireless networks. This certification validates your ability to configure and troubleshoot Aruba’s switching products, such as the Aruba 2530 and 2930F Series.
  • Aruba Certified Network Security Expert (ACNSE): This advanced certification is for professionals who specialize in network security. It focuses on Aruba’s security solutions, including network access control, secure network design, and advanced threat mitigation strategies. It’s ideal for network security professionals responsible for designing and securing enterprise networks.

4. Core Topics Covered in Aruba Certification

The topics covered in Aruba Certificationexams are essential to building a well-rounded understanding of Aruba’s products and solutions. Here are some of the main areas you’ll study during the certification process:
  • Wireless Networking: Understanding the principles of wireless networking, including design, deployment, and troubleshooting of wireless networks using Aruba products like Aruba Access Points (APs), controllers, and ArubaOS.
  • Network Security: Configuring and managing Aruba’s security features such as ClearPass, which enables secure network access control, guest management, and policy enforcement across wired and wireless networks.
  • Network Switching: Learning to configure Aruba’s switching technologies, such as VLANs, Spanning Tree Protocol (STP), and Link Aggregation. You’ll also focus on routing protocols and managing network devices.
  • Network Design: Designing scalable, secure, and resilient Aruba networks for enterprise environments. This includes selecting the right devices, configuring wireless access points, and designing secure network topologies.
  • Cloud Networking: Implementing cloud-managed solutions using Aruba Central, a cloud-based network management platform that allows users to manage their Aruba networks remotely.
  • Troubleshooting and Optimization: Developing skills to troubleshoot and optimize Aruba’s network and security solutions. This includes diagnosing network performance issues, managing network traffic, and ensuring high availability.

5. The Aruba Certification Process

The certification process for Aruba Certificationtypically involves the following steps:
  • Select the Appropriate Certification: Choose the certification track that aligns with your current skill set and career goals. If you're new to Aruba’s networking solutions, you may want to start with the ACMA certification, then move on to the more advanced ACMP or ACDX certifications.
  • Prepare for the Exam: Aruba offers a range of study resources to help you prepare for the exams. This includes instructor-led courses, self-paced learning modules, practice exams, and study guides. Hands-on practice with Aruba’s products is essential to fully understand the technologies and prepare for the exams.
  • Schedule the Exam: Once you're ready, schedule your exam through Aruba’s official certification portal. Aruba exams are typically administered through Pearson VUE testing centers and may include both multiple-choice questions and practical labs.
  • Pass the Exam: After completing the exam, you’ll receive a score that determines whether you’ve passed or failed. If you pass, you’ll receive your Aruba Certification, which you can proudly display on your resume and LinkedIn profile.
  • Maintain Certification: Aruba certifications are valid for a specific period (typically 3 years). To maintain your certification status, you’ll need to participate in continuing education, take refresher courses, or pass recertification exams.
